Crunchy Toppings for Soups and Salads
Forget croutons! Crushed E2 Snacks plantain chips make an exceptional topping for a variety of dishes. Sprinkle them over creamy pumpkin soup for a delightful textural contrast, or add them to your favorite garden salad for an unexpected burst of flavor and crunch. Their subtle sweetness complements both savory and slightly acidic dressings, making them a versatile alternative to traditional toppings. For an extra kick, try seasoning the crushed chips with a pinch of chili powder or smoked paprika before sprinkling.
A Unique Crust for Fish or Chicken
Looking for a gluten-free and flavorful alternative to breadcrumbs? Look no further than finely crushed plantain chips. Use them to create a crispy, golden crust for baked or pan-fried fish fillets, chicken breasts, or even pork chops. The natural sugars in the plantains caramelize beautifully, adding a depth of flavor that traditional breading often lacks. Simply dip your protein in egg wash, then dredge generously in the crushed plantain chips before cooking. The result is a tender interior with an irresistibly crunchy exterior.
Savory Plantain Chip Nachos
Reimagine your nacho night with a Nigerian twist! Instead of corn tortilla chips, arrange a layer of E2 Snacks plantain chips on a baking sheet. Top with seasoned ground beef or chicken, black beans, corn, and a generous sprinkle of cheese. Bake until the cheese is melted and bubbly, then garnish with fresh salsa, guacamole, and a dollop of sour cream. The plantain chips provide a sturdier base and a more complex flavor profile, making for a truly memorable appetizer or meal.
Sweet and Savory Dessert Accents
The inherent sweetness of ripe plantains makes these chips a surprisingly good candidate for dessert applications. Crush them and use as a base for a no-bake cheesecake, or sprinkle them over ice cream, yogurt parfaits, or fruit salads for an added layer of texture and flavor. For a more adventurous dessert, try dipping them halfway in melted dark chocolate and a sprinkle of sea salt for a sophisticated sweet and savory treat that will impress your guests.
Plantain Chip Crusted Mac and Cheese
Elevate your comfort food game by adding a plantain chip crust to your homemade macaroni and cheese. Prepare your favorite mac and cheese recipe, then before baking, top it with a generous layer of crushed E2 Snacks plantain chips mixed with a little melted butter. The chips will bake into a golden, crunchy topping that provides a fantastic textural contrast to the creamy pasta underneath. It's a simple addition that makes a big difference.
